Jun 30, 2023 · Key takeaways: A finance degree is a bachelor's or master's program that provides you with the academic training required to plan and divide a company's assets, handling tasks like distributing funding and tracking spending. Financial planners, also referred to as financial advisors, help clients plan, organize and invest their money with a goal of financial security. This is often focused on saving for a comfortable retirement, but can also involve major financial milestones like funding ... Rasmussen University may not prepare students for all positions featured within ...Financial analyst. Average salary: $64,797. Job growth outlook: 9%. Financial analysts provide guidance to businesses and individuals on investment and budget decisions; analyze the performance of investments or different parts of a company; and evaluate financial data. Public Accounting Average Salary: $63,907. Another diverse career for an accounting major is public accounting. A public accountant works with both individual clients and corporations to maintain their financial transactions, audit their records and prepare income tax returns. , Mar 10, 2019 - What to do with a finance degree? Financial managers monitor a company's financial health and activity in order to minimize risk and maximize profit. They are responsible for generating financial statements and providing advice to upper management on how to direct the company's wealth and financial planning.
